Although treating and protecting the in- jured area is of primary con- cern, it's important to look beyond the injury and keep the rest of the body as fit as possible. Hydro-Toning does just that. For many people, the Hy- dro-Tone program is their way to keep cardiovascular fitness because it can easily elevate the heart rate target zone and be maintained there for an uninterrupted period of 15 to 20 minutes. Water heated at 80 degrees dispers- es body heat a lot faster than air and helps to maintain body temperature making it easier to work harder and more intensely without being forced to stop and cool down. This has the added effect of increasing the comfort of the exercise. Another benefit of Hydro- Toning is its role in weight loss because the exercise pro- gram can reduce fat as a percentage of total body com- position. Most people know that low-intensity, aerobic ex- ercise performed for 35-40 minutes uses body fat as an energy source. Water exercise can be deceptive and you may not realize how hard you're actually working because there's no impact and you're not sweating. • Drink a glass of water before you exercise because you still are sweating even though you may not notice it. • Pay attention to your form as you exercise. Keep your spine straight and tum- my tucked in and land flat on your foot, not on your toes when you jog. Using the Hydro-Tone equipment further increases the calorie-burning resistance of the water even more. What's more, this same low- intensity exercise may also raise the metabolism for as much as an hour after exer- cise for additional calorie \ burning. The experts agree that one of the primary ingredients for staying with an exercise pro- gram is to enjoy the program. Researchers believe that the human insulin analog may lower a diabetic's blood sugar level more safely during and immedi- ately after meals. In- dividuals between the ages of 35 and 85 who have type II (non-insulin dependent) diabetes melli- tus who have not previ- ously taken insulin injec- tions for diabetes manage- ment, or who have taken insulin for less than two months are eligible to par- ticipate. By estab- lishing the Lisa Amy Herbst Memorial Fund to benefit Sinai's Neonatal Intensive Care Unit (NICU), Sinai's youngest and most fragile patients can benefit from some of the newest medical tech- nology available. Over the years, many individuals have donated to the Herbst Memorial. < Most recently, the fund has been used to purchase an infant bed warmer and two in-bed scales.
